What Is the Cost of Living Near Nampa?

Understanding the cost of living near Nampa is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Barkerrealtors.
Nampa's Cost of Living Index is approximately 95.3 (4.7% less expensive than US average; 1.8% less than ID average). Boise suburb (Canyon Co.), more affordable housing than Boise. VRT. When planning your budget based on a salary from Barkerrealtors,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of Barkerrealtors sal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$110 - $200 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ation Part of VRT system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,300 - $3,660+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
